A leading hospitality group is looking for Team Members and Bar Team Members at London City Airport. Join a vibrant team serving customers at renowned brands like Hithes and Soul & Grain.
With competitive pay rates starting at £13.85 p/h and additional night premiums, this role offers flexible contracts from March to September 2026.
Experience in customer service is ideal, and candidates must have reliable transport. Enjoy great training opportunities and employee discounts.

How to prepare for a job interview at SSP UK & Ireland
✨Know the Venue
Before your interview, take some time to research London City Airport and the specific bars you'll be working at. Familiarise yourself with their menus and customer service style.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you answer questions more confidently.
✨Highlight Your Customer Service Skills
Since experience in customer service is ideal for this position, prepare examples from your past roles where you excelled in providing excellent service. Think about how you handled difficult situations or went above and beyond for a customer. This will demonstrate your suitability for the vibrant team environment.
✨Dress the Part
First impressions matter! Dress smartly and appropriately for the interview. A neat appearance reflects your professionalism and respect for the role. Consider wearing something that aligns with the hospitality industry, as it shows you understand the environment you'll be working in.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
Prepare a few questions to ask at the end of your interview. Inquire about training opportunities, team dynamics, or what a typical day looks like. This not only shows your enthusiasm for the role but also helps you gauge if the company culture is a good fit for you.
